Things to do in Redmond?
Redmond, Washington is an idyllic city situated in the picturesque Pacific Northwest. Home to technology giant Microsoft, Redmond is one of the most sought after locations to live and work in the nation. Residents here enjoy plenty of outdoor activities from biking, hiking and boating in nearby Lake Sammamish State Park to exploring Bellevue Botanical Garden and taking in breathtaking views from atop nearby Mount Si. Other attractions in Redmond include Woodinville Wine Country, a vibrant nightlife scene, top-rated restaurants, plus numerous cultural events year round.
